What is the difference between Haydn and Mozart string quartets

Mozart’s style is more vocal. His melodies are more lyrical, frequently with a melodic note that wistfully hangs on a note that is not native to the chord underneath it. It gives his music a sighing quality. It is balanced within an inch of it’s life, as though nothing could be changed without changing the whole symmetry. Think of Michelangelo’s David.

Haydn has a more clear, articulated classicism. He breaks the melodies into more compact ideas and smaller chunks. It is a more motivic approach. It also has a slightly more rhymically driven sensibility. Where Mozart was devoted to opera, Haydn’s vocal work tended much more toward the choral oratorio.

Which of the following conventions of fauvism did henri matisse use it madame matisse the green line
monitta
<span>A. simplified shapes filled with bold, expressive color

In "Madame Matisse, the green line", Matisse portrays the female in a portrait pose, using a Fauvist style of painting, emphasizing bold, expressive color and a loose painterly quality. The specific "green line" down her face represents the changing light and contours of her nose. Although she is seated in a semi-traditional portrait pose, the answer is not D because portraiture is not necessarily a convention of Fauvism; this particular portrait also doesn't use line to frame the figure, therefore it is not C; and nor is the answer B as the focus of the image is a portrait and modern style of the era, not placed within a historical context.</span>
